GyverLibs / microDS18B20

Легкая и удобная в обращении библиотека для работы с 1-Wire термометрами DS18B20
MIT License
45 stars 11 forks source link

динамическое создание объекта MicroDS18B20 #7

Closed gonzzzales closed 2 years ago

gonzzzales commented 2 years ago

Подскажите пожалуйста, как можно переделать библиотеку, чтобы можно было динамически создать объект и присвоить ему пин. По типу MicroDS18B20* sensor; sensor= new MicroDS18B20; sensor->setPin(DS_PIN);

GyverLibs commented 2 years ago

а зачем её переделывать?

MicroDS18B20<2> *sensor;
// ...
sensor = new MicroDS18B20<2>;
// ...
sensor->requestTemp();